13 12
发新话题
打印

[讨论]自动安装win2000:我的CMDLINES.TXT中的程序未被执行!!

[讨论]自动安装win2000:我的CMDLINES.TXT中的程序未被执行!!

其他欢迎界面如何跳过呢?
老兄贴出你的winnt.sif看看好吗?
欢迎来我的论坛作客,讨论启动技术:

http://www.haopeng.org/bbs/

启动技术区
影视音乐区
游戏动漫区
休闲娱乐区  

TOP

[讨论]自动安装win2000:我的CMDLINES.TXT中的程序未被执行!!

[这个贴子最后由weist123在 2004/11/18 03:43pm 第 1 次编辑]

好,你研究一下吧!(注意:这是我用于WINXP SP2自动安装用的,2000的很简单,不用看了吧。)
------------------------------------------------------------------------
[Data]
    AutoPartition=0
    MsDosInitiated="0"
    UnattendedInstall="Yes"
    AutomaticUpdates=yes
    UnattendedInstall=Yes
[Unattended]
    UnattendMode=FullUnattended
    OemSkipEula=Yes
    OemPreinstall=Yes
    TargetPath=\WINDOWS
    UnattendSwitch="yes"
    WaitForReboot="No"
    FileSystem=*
    Repartition=No
[GuiUnattended]
    AdminPassword=*
    AutoLogon=Yes
    AutoLogonCount=1
    EncryptedAdminPassword=NO
    OEMSkipRegional=1
    TimeZone=210
    OemSkipWelcome=1
[UserData]
    ProductID=************************
    FullName="*****"
    OrgName="**********"
    ComputerName=MY-WORKSHOP
[TapiLocation]
    CountryCode=86
[RegionalSettings]
    LanguageGroup=7,9,10
    Language=00000804
[Identification]
    JoinWorkgroup=WORKGROUP
[Networking]
    InstallDefaultComponents=Yes
[Components]
    msmsgs=off
    msnexplr=off
    zonegames=off
    pinball=off
    hearts=off
[Shell]
    CustomDefaultThemeFile = "%WinDir%\Resources\Themes\Royale.theme"
[Display]
    BitsPerPel=32
    Xresolution=1024
    YResolution=768
    Vrefresh=75
[WindowsFirewall]
    Profiles = WindowsFirewall.TurnOffFirewall
[WindowsFirewall.TurnOffFirewall]
    Mode = 0

[GuiRunOnce]
    %systemdrive%\install\app.cmd

TOP

我知道怎么回事,我遇到过类似的问题,因为cmdlines.txt里面的命令是一条接着一条执行的,如果你的批处理执行时间过长的话,系统自动重起的时间到了,就不等你的批处理执行完毕了,所以,你里面的东西就有可能安装了一半。
后来我自己摸索到了一个方法命令如下:
[Commands]
"cmd /c start /wait .\wmpie.bat"
关键是加入了/wait的参数,那样,程序就会等待你的批处理结束,才会执行下一步。
所以一直会停留在12分钟的地方,直到你的批处理完全结束了,才会继续执行直到自动重起。
很多地方的论坛的方法没有提到这点,所以很多人犯了这个错误。

TOP

 13 12
发新话题